Breville BJE430SIL Juice Fountain Cold Review

This is one of the Breville juicers designed for cold juicing. It comes in grey plastic that can make it look great in any kitchen. They designed it for everyone including first-time juicers.

In this review, we will look into the pros and cons of the Breville BJE430SIl Juice Fountain Cold.

Features and Benefits

Powerful and efficient juicer

It runs on a powerful motor that gives out 850 watts which makes juicing a breeze. It also makes use of Breville’s Nutria Disc and patented juicing system which has been proven to extract more nutrients from produce than most juicers in the market. This cutting disc is powerful enough to cut up pineapples which still have rinds on.

The two speeds it comes with is an asset that allows you to juice small fruits and leafy vegetables at a slower speed and hard produce at higher speeds. Most juicers come at only a high speed which doesn’t juice small fruits like plums well.

Juice Quality

Less than 1.8F of heat is transferred during the juicing process which protects heat-sensitive enzymes and vitamins such as Vitamin A from being destroyed. There is also less oxidation which allows the juice to be stored for 3+ days without going bad.

Juicing time

You might also like the wide whole-fruit feeder (7.6cm) that doesn’t require you to chop or slice up your fruits and vegetables into smaller pieces before juicing them; saves a lot of time each day.

Size

The juicer is big which makes it stable enough when working. The pulp container can hold up to 3.4litres while the collecting jar can hold 2 liters. What a great feature for significant amounts of juicing. The collecting jug is a seal and store jar meaning after juicing you can store the juice in the fridge using the juice collecting jar; no need to keep switching containers. For less produce you get a slide on the spout for one small container.

How easy is cleaning it?

They made it easy to clean so it doesn’t bring along any stress after use. The clear plastic is easy to wash and is stain-resistant. You can just rinse the juicing parts and containers with mild soap and warm/hot water. Most of its components are even dishwasher friendly.

Safety

It comes with an overload protection system to prevent it from getting damaged because of overload. The plastic used is also BPA free.

What is it suitable for?

The dual speed makes it suitable for both hard foods like and soft foods like leafy vegetables. It is, therefore, suitable for all kinds of produce including carrots. The large containers allow the juicer to handle significant amounts of juicing.

It is a handy gadget for both daily juicers and not-so-regular juicers. Since it is a centrifugal juicer, it might not work as well on leafy greens as cold juicers, and it definitely won’t work on soy and almond milk.

Downsides

Most times the pulp isn’t as bone dry as you would expect. This might be a disadvantage as your grocery list shopping will be a bit high. This Breville cold juicer also takes up a little more counter space than most other models.
